rutherford b hayes$9.00PriceRMG37696.98 x 9.1383,488 stitches RMG3769name6.43 x 1.225,303 stitches president #19 Add to Cart
rutherford b hayes$9.00PriceRMG37696.98 x 9.1383,488 stitches RMG3769name6.43 x 1.225,303 stitches president #19 Add to Cart